    • Hi. This is just my curiosity because iam sure the tuner figure something out...but either way i want to ask. The "problem" is that the Nistune ECU (Stagea FW and RB25DET NEO from Stagea) sees many times the speed than the speedo does(he says the speedo show 120 km/h - correct speed and the ECU shows like 510km/h ) I told him that this car/tranny getting speed from rear diff. If iam not mistaken the RB25DET NEO "need" to see tranny speed sensor? (my tranny has the plug for it). So couple of "question" If he connects/wire the speed sensor to the tranny...are the signals gonna intervene and if...what if he disconnects the rear diff one and the speedo stops working? Or the "new" sensor from the tranny "take over" and will not going need the one from diff? As i said i know he figure/get that done...iam just curious to know what are the solutions 🙂 
    • Your IACV is set to idle too low. You need to adjust it via the screw Duncan mentioned. From memory it should be 650rpm with the valve electrics unplugged. What is it trying to idle at with the IACV plugged in?
